A Stranger’s Kindness Amid Family Neglect

Amelia, a 35-year-old widow, returned to Portland after burying her husband, James, in Singapore. The journey was emotionally and physically exhausting—over 30 hours of travel following a sudden loss that left her navigating hospital paperwork, funeral arrangements, and grief alone. Her family had refused to attend, citing financial constraints and work commitments.

Upon landing, Amelia sent a simple message to her family group chat: “My flight arrives at five. Can someone pick me up?” The response was devastating.

Her brother, Troy, replied almost immediately: “We’re busy. Take an Uber.” Moments later, her mother added: “Why didn’t you arrange this earlier? You know Tuesdays are hectic.”

Stunned, Amelia typed two words: “No problem.” The indifference stung—her husband’s death treated as an inconvenience rather than a tragedy.

The Suitcase That Broke Open

At baggage claim, one of Amelia’s suitcases burst open, spilling James’s clothes across the floor. As she knelt to gather them, an airport employee named Gloria rushed over. Without hesitation, Gloria helped repack the suitcase, carried Amelia’s belongings to the rideshare area, and offered a quiet squeeze of her hand before leaving.

“Are you all right?” Gloria asked gently.

Amelia could barely speak. “My husband died. I just buried him.”

In five minutes, a stranger had shown more compassion than her family had in weeks.

A Home Left in Ruin

When Amelia arrived home, the house was freezing—the heat had never been turned on despite her request. The mailbox overflowed, the refrigerator was filled with spoiled food, and every room felt abandoned. Exhausted, she curled up in an armchair and fell asleep.

The next morning, a burst pipe flooded the kitchen. With no heat and no immediate help from a plumber, Amelia called Troy for shelter. His response? “Tonight isn’t good. Lisa has her craft supplies everywhere.” Her mother’s suggestion? “Why don’t you book a hotel?”....
